Technical Specifications of Bar Bending Machine
Understanding the technical specifications of the bar bending machine (FM 52) is crucial for users to appreciate its full range of capabilities.
Operation: Automatic
The bar bending machine (FM 52) operates automatically, which boosts productivity without sacrificing quality. This automation helps ensure more consistent and precise bends, contributing to the overall strength and reliability of construction projects.
Bending Diameter: Up to 42mm
The bar bending machine (FM 52) can bend steel bars with diameters of up to 42mm. This versatility is essential for various construction tasks.
Type of Motor: Copper Winding
Featuring a copper winding motor, the bar bending machine (FM 52) boasts reliable performance and longevity. Copper improves conductivity and thermal efficiency, resulting in better overall performance during operation.
Speed of Working Disc: 8-11 r/min
The working disc operates at a speed ranging from 8 to 11 revolutions per minute. This speed strikes a balance between efficiency and control, enabling users to achieve desired bends with minimal errors.
Weight: 500 Kg
Weighing 500 kilograms, the bar bending machine (FM 52) provides enough stability during operation. This significant weight enables it to handle rigorous tasks without excessive vibration, ensuring safety and effectiveness.
Dimension: 1035x865x1006 mm
With dimensions of 1035mm in length, 865mm in width, and 1006mm in height, the bar bending machine (FM 52) is compact enough for most construction sites yet robust enough to meet the demands of bending steel bars.

Operating the Bar Bending Machine
Operating the bar bending machine (FM 52) is straightforward due to its user-friendly features.
Setup: Position the machine on a stable surface, ensuring adequate space for both operation and material handling.
Calibration: Calibrate the settings to match the desired bending diameter and angle before starting.
Feed the Material: Insert the steel bar into the appropriate feeding area, ensuring it aligns properly with the bending mechanism.
Start Operation: Activate the machine and monitor the process briefly to confirm smooth operation.
Retrieve Finished Product: Once bending is complete, carefully remove the finished product and inspect it against your specifications.
Maintenance Tips for the Bar Bending Machine
To maintain optimal performance and longevity for the bar bending machine (FM 52), regular maintenance is essential.
Regular Cleaning
After each use, clean the machine to remove dust and debris. This prevents material buildup that could hamper performance over time.
Lubrication
Check moving parts for lubrication needs routinely. Proper lubricants help to reduce wear and tear, prolonging the life of the machine.
Inspections
Conduct routine inspections to verify that all electrical and mechanical components work properly. Promptly addressing any signs of wear can prevent costly repairs down the line.
Calibration Checks
Regularly calibrate the machine’s settings to maintain accuracy. Consistent checks help preserve the precision the bar bending machine (FM 52) is renowned for.
Secure Storage
When not in use, store the machine in a dry, protected place to minimize exposure to harsh conditions that could compromise its integrity.
